Calendar

Tuesday Aug 19,2025
Estimate Eps
Actual Eps
Eps Surprise
Estimate Revenue
Actual Revenue
Revenue Surprise
Period
logo
HD
The Home Depot
4.71 USD
4.68 USD
-0.64%
45.41B USD
45.30B USD
-0.24%
Q2 2026
Backtest
The backtest results indicate that HD's earnings miss led to mixed returns, with a 50% win rate at 3 and 30 days but no wins at 10 days, and slightly negative average returns overall. The Specialty Retail Industry showed minimal price impact from earnings misses, suggesting sector resilience. Meanwhile, HD's earnings miss negatively affected the Distributors industry but had a positive effect on Construction and Engineering, showing varied industry responses. This suggests that investors should exercise caution with HD stocks post-earnings miss, favor defensive plays in Distributors, and consider opportunities in Construction and Engineering sectors.
logo
MDT
Medtronic
1.23 USD
1.26 USD
+2.44%
8.37B USD
8.58B USD
+2.49%
Q1 2026
logo
AS
Amer Sports
0.02 USD
0.06 USD
+200.00%
1.18B USD
1.24B USD
+5.08%
Q2 2025
logo
XPEV
Xpeng
-0.14 USD
-0.034 USD
+76.37%
2.49B USD
2.55B USD
+2.65%
Q2 2025
logo
VIK
Viking
0.99 USD
0.99 USD
+0.00%
1.84B USD
1.88B USD
+2.17%
Q2 2025
logo
BTDR
Bitdeer
-0.09 USD
-0.76 USD
-744.44%
109.20M USD
155.60M USD
+42.49%
Q2 2025
logo
OPRA
Opera
0.26 USD
0.26 USD
+0.00%
137.44M USD
143.00M USD
+4.05%
Q2 2025
logo
ITRN
Ituran Location
0.73 USD
0.68 USD
-6.85%
89.17M USD
86.80M USD
-2.66%
Q2 2025
logo
FLX
BingEx
--
0.04 USD
--
--
142.98M USD
--
Q2 2025
logo
ALUR
Allurion
-0.89 USD
-1.28 USD
-43.82%
6.20M USD
3.38M USD
-45.50%
Q2 2025
logo
EVGN
Evogene
-0.63 USD
-0.85 USD
-34.92%
930.00K USD
880.00K USD
-5.38%
Q2 2025
logo
ALC
Alcon
0.72 USD
0.76 USD
+5.56%
2.64B USD
2.60B USD
-1.52%
Q2 2025
logo
KEYS
Keysight
1.67 USD
1.72 USD
+2.99%
1.32B USD
1.35B USD
+2.27%
Q3 2025
logo
ZTO
ZTO Express
0.4 USD
0.33 USD
-16.37%
1.66B USD
1.65B USD
-0.53%
Q2 2025
logo
TOL
Toll Brothers
3.59 USD
3.73 USD
+3.90%
2.86B USD
2.88B USD
+0.70%
Q3 2025
logo
JKHY
Jack Henry & Associates
1.5 USD
1.75 USD
+16.67%
601.36M USD
615.37M USD
+2.33%
Q4 2025